If you love your speedy SSR9 DSG but don't love reloading every couple of minutes, the Classic Army 1400rnd Drum Magazine for Novritsch SSR9 AEGs belongs on your gat! This electrically powered auto-winding drum mag holds a positively epic 1400 BBs and winds up via the button on the front, saving you time winding high-caps and meaning you'll almost definitely never need to reload unless you have a seriously heavy trigger finger!

The Drum Magazine is powered by a 9V battery (smoke alarm style) which is installed through the compartment on the front of the magazine. If you don't have a 9V handy and don't want to raid your smoke alarms, you can grab one here. BBs are loaded through the fill window on the rear of the magazine; simply open the port and pour your BBs in. With this done, press the button on the front of the mag dead centre for a few seconds and the mag will wind up, ready for you to let rip!

Compatibility-wise, this magazine works with the Novritsch SSR9, SSR9 DSG and Classic Army X9 AEG series, made by Classic Army and supplied by Novritsch. The mag is made predominantly from high density polymer to avoid compromising your in-game agility and making your SMG unwieldy.
